Chairman of advertising agency TBWA London Trevor Beattie once said, the industry is “too posh, too white, too male”. The facts certainly support that view, with the industry nearly 87% white compared to the Capital which has a 40% BAME (Black, Asian and Minority Ethnic) population profile. The industry fails too in almost all other diversity categories across class, religion, gender and across disabilities. Yet including a more diverse mix of backgrounds, experiences and opinions within teams is proven to make businesses more profitable and more successful. It also gives rise to the opportunity for advertising more effectively to ethnic consumers, as one audience member pointed out during the debate!
